Court Acquitted A Citizen For Stealing Restaurant And Cafe Items

28 June 2016 Crime News

The Misdemeanor Court, presided over by Judge Muhammad Al-Mutairi, acquitted a citizen of stealing restaurant and café items as well as betrayal of trust in his capacity as the person in charge of managing the affairs of a café and restaurant.

Details of the case acknowledged by the complainant’s defense team indicate that according to a verbal agreement between him and the accused,

The latter will manage the affairs of the café and restaurant for a period of three months during which the suspect will have the authority to instruct the staff, buy materials and receive revenues.

The accused in turn should pay KD4,000 rent for the restaurant, pay the salaries of the staff and keep the rest of the revenues until they sign a legal contract. The accused did not sign the contract but stole a television set, play station and other items worth KD1,600 which belong to the defendant. He also took the restaurant revenues amounting to KD 33,016.800.

Lawyer for the accused, Attorney Ali Al-Ali, asserted in court that the accusations hurled at his client were erroneous and there is no evidence to support them.

He argued the investigations were inconclusive as the witnesses of the plaintiff did not prove in court that the accused stole the aforementioned items.
